Hello! Nightcrawler is a frequently overlooked hero, but he's honestly one of the best terminal clearers in the game. He also has solid damage so you can use this build in all content, including raids and danger room.
Build Explanation
This build's purpose is to travel as quickly as possible and burst targets so terminals can be speed cleared. This build can also be used in raids, it's only slightly weaker than the swords auto-crit build and still does good damage.

Gear
I will admit I have not done a lot of gear testing, but the gear in this guide is what gave me the best TTK. While some of these pieces of gear can be hard to get (especially the cosmics), there are fortunately easy substitutes.

Slot 4: Nightcrawler not only has a good slot 4, but it's a necessity thanks to the spirit recovery and cost reduction it provides. Nightcrawler is incredibly spirit hungry.
Slot 5: There's nothing that can beat , it has a ton of great stats.
Artifacts: Most of the artifacts should be self-explanatory. Only Elektra's Bandana/Mask requires an explanation. What we are quickly discovering from TTK's is that the Elektra summon from the artifact is incredibly strong and is first-slot BiS for any fighting/melee hero that has either a low cooldown signature, or a 30-35 second signature.

The most important cosmic affix is 10% cooldown reduction on signature. Other affixes are mostly a bonus. -15% spirit cost reduction is good if you have spirit issues. +1 attributes is good if you want a little more damage, and +2000 health and +1500 to a defensive stat are good ttl affixes.

Core: The core should have the burst heal and spirit restore (3k health/100 spirit), and 5 spirit restore on hit because Nightcrawler needs the spirit sustain. Mhbugle does not let you pick the spirit restore on hit as an affix. Below is the core I'm using.
Yes, it's speed and not fighting, but the difference between the two is negligible. Fighting provides a tiny amount of crit rating so use which ever has the higher stat. Also, I'd rather have invisibility rather than movement speed, but this is my only trifecta that is good for Nightcrawler. You can also use 1000 damage rating on signature use, but shield on medkit use is too useful for actual combat situations because it lets you dps more without worry.
Insignia: Other good insignias are Taskmaster, Cyclops, and Archangel. Falcon and Eric O'Grady are also decent. As for affixes, melee damage instead of crit rating is also good, and if you want ttl, then health is a good one over crit rating.
Infinities and Synergies
Infinity:
I have around 1150 IP. However, most pepole don't have IP this high so here's what I would prioritize.
- 0-152 IP - 38 points in Temporal Loophole in the Time Gem.
- 152-302 - 6 points in Fighting in the Soul Gem
- 302-452 - 150 points in Mental Focus in the Mind Gem
- 452-602 - 75 points in Strike Through in the Power Gem.
- 602-802 - 200 points in Potency in the Reality Gem.
- 802+ - Fighting in the Soul Gem. You can also invest in Mind Over Matter in the Mind Gem and/or Superhuman in the Power Gem
If you want some more survivability, you can take points out of fighting and invest them in gravity well, the health node in the Space Gem.
Synergies:
Most of the synergies are self-explanatory - Angela and War Machine for speed and fighting, respectively. Then a bunch of physical melee nodes. Juggernaut might not be best in slot, but it's still a good synergy to invest in and the difference between 6% base damage on movement powers to 3% on all your powers is negligible. If you don't have some of the synergies I use then any +physical damage synergy is good such as Thor or Psylocke.
